Centre for autism inaugurated in Mohali



Mohali, December 15

Punjab Medical Education & Research Minister Dr Raj Kumar Verka on Wednesday inaugurated the Centre of Excellence for Autism and Neuro-developmental Disorders here at Sector 79, Mohali. Verka said the centre is first-of-its-kind institute in Punjab and it will provide comprehensive, integrated and responsive services for persons with autism and other neuro-developmental disorders in India. — TNS
